Chicago Lesbian & Gay International Film Festival Is Back This November
Reeling: The Chicago Lesbian & Gay International Film Festival is back this November with gay-themed films hoping to make you laugh, cry, and everything in between. From November 7 through 14, audiences will be treated to a variety of films from up-and-coming as well as established filmmakers.
This year marks the 31st anniversary of the LGBT film festival. The festival features international and national feature films, documentaries, and shorts. Previous years saw creators from all around the globe hoping to snag an award and get their films seen. Past festival hits include August, Tomboy, and Pariah, which went on to win a slew of awards around the national film festival circuit.
